Senior Associate Data Engineer

Overview

On Site
USD 70-75
Full Time
Part Time
Accepts corp to corp applications
Contract - Independent
Contract - W2

Skills

Data Engineering
Machine Learning
Spark
Python
Java
AWS
Google Cloud Platform
Azure

Job Details

Job Title: Senior Associate Data Engineer

Interview: Virtual

Job Location: New York City, NY

Job Duration: 6+ Months C2H



Job Description:

We are seeking a Senior Data Engineer with 5 8 years of experience in data, software, or ML engineering. This role focuses on building scalable data pipelines and supporting ML workflows in a cloud-native environment.



Key Responsibilities:

  • Design and implement data pipelines using Spark, Flink, or Beam
  • Write clean, production-grade code in Python, Java, or Scala
  • Work with SQL and modern data warehouses like Snowflake, BigQuery, or Redshift
  • Deploy and manage workflows using Airflow, dbt, and Terraform
  • Containerize services using Docker and Kubernetes
  • Support machine learning workflows, including model training and deployment
  • Understand the LLM ecosystem, prompt structures, context provisioning, and orchestration basics



Must-Have Skills:

  • 5+ years of experience in Data/Software/ML Engineering
  • Strong in Python, Java, or Scala and distributed data processing
  • Deep SQL expertise and cloud data platform experience
  • Familiarity with AWS, Google Cloud Platform, or Azure
  • Working knowledge of ML workflow tools and container orchestration

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.